Ethiopia - Export of Sweet Biscuits, Waffles and Wafers
Since 2014, Ethiopia Export of Sweet Biscuits, Waffles and Wafers was down by 41% year on year. At $36,443 in 2019, the country was number 129 comparing other countries in Export of Sweet Biscuits, Waffles and Wafers. Ethiopia is overtaken by Mauritius, which was number 128 at $41,727.94 and is followed by Albania with $35,657.95. Germany ranked the highest with $1,165,390,705.22 in 2019, that is a growth of 0.2% compared to 2018. Netherlands, Poland and Belgium resp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Laos recorded the best 5 years average growth at +167.4% per year, while Nicaragua was the worst growing country at -85.2% per year.
